Pros & Cons

Pros

  • Organic Ingredients (3)

    Owners appreciate the organic and natural ingredients.

  • Good For Allergies (2)

    Seems to work well for dogs with allergies or sensitivities.

Cons

  • Stock Issues (5) major

    Frequent out-of-stock issues causing frustration and inconvenience.

  • Smell (2) major

    Some users reported an overwhelming smell of ammonia and strange chunks.

  • High Cost (2) minor

    Some users thought the item is expensive, especially when out of stock options.
